Output 8316012dae3fd28deae0ddd04ccc521d6d694dece1611b98c240b45eb44f2d41:0

value
23108248
script pubkey
OP_0 OP_PUSHBYTES_20 5153b1a2a984f6e0aa7dc8b2ecd276070c1dcd6d
address
bc1q29fmrg4fsnmwp2naezewe5nkquxpmntd6v4wve
transaction
8316012dae3fd28deae0ddd04ccc521d6d694dece1611b98c240b45eb44f2d41
spent
true